T383 UBR is a 1999 BMW 528 in Silver with a 2,793c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 61.1%.
Across all 1999 BMW 528 models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.6% with a typical mileage of 116,787 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a BMW 528 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 11,782 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T383 UBR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The BMW 528 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 27 years old, this BMW 528 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
